Tha History of a Hoodlum is the second solo album of Westcoast rapper T-Bone that was released on May 11, 2011 on Lenchmob Records. It spawned four singles: "Can I Live", "Ride Wit Me", "Thief In The Night", "One Time Fo Ya Mind", "Dance With The Devil",
